ActiveReportsJS by MESCIUS is a JavaScript reporting toolkit that empowers developers to design and embed interactive reports within web applications. It offers a standalone report designer for crafting reports and a JavaScript report viewer component for seamless integration into web frameworks like React or vanilla JavaScript. This solution streamlines report creation, facilitates data visualization, and delivers a user-friendly report experience.
The ActiveReportsJS 5.2 update introduces a completely revised chart report item, offering greater flexibility and control over data visualization. With enhanced configurability, developers can now customize data binding, axis settings, labels, and legends using dynamic expressions, allowing for more precise and adaptable chart designs. Additionally, seamless migration ensures that existing charts are automatically converted to the new model when older reports are opened in the designer, eliminating the need for manual adjustments. These improvements simplify chart configuration and make it easier to create clear and insightful reports.

The ability to summarize and aggregate information in a report provides a means of condensing extensive data sets to form part of a concise and meaningful overview of the report's contents. This feature highlights key insights, eliminating the need for readers to sift through raw data. Aggregation processes the data mathematically through calculations such as totals, averages, percentages, means, or medians to identify patterns and trends. By highlighting and summarizing the report's findings in this way, this feature consolidates complex information in a way that aides the reader in identifying patterns and interpreting the data.

A report viewer is a control that displays rendered reports to the user. It handles the presentation of report data, enabling functionalities like zooming, pagination, searching and exporting to various formats. Essentially, it abstracts the complexity of report rendering and interaction, providing developers with a ready-to-use interface for presenting reports within their applications, thus streamlining development and ensuring a consistent user experience for report consumption.

DevExpress Reporting is a comprehensive suite of reporting tools that empowers developers to create visually stunning and highly customizable reports for various applications. With its rich feature set, including data binding, layout design, printing, and exporting capabilities, DevExpress Reporting enables the efficient creation of reports that meet the most demanding business requirements.
The DevExpress .NET Reporting v24.2 update introduces AI-powered Summarize and Translate features designed to enhance report usability and accessibility. These features allow developers to integrate functionality that enables users to quickly extract key insights from reports using generative AI summaries and translate report content, pages, or selected sections into multiple languages with ease. By streamlining the process of understanding complex data and eliminating language barriers, this update helps developers deliver more user-friendly, globally accessible reporting solutions across all supported platforms.

ActiveReports.NET from MESCIUS, is a comprehensive reporting solution for developers building applications in .NET. It empowers you to design and deliver visually appealing reports through user-friendly designers and a wide range of controls. ActiveReports simplifies report creation and distribution with a versatile API, rich data source connectivity, and support for multiple export formats. This translates to increased developer productivity and improved end-user experience with powerful reporting functionalities within your .NET applications.
The ActiveReports.NET v19 release introduces .NET 9 support, providing improved performance and compatibility with modern development environments, as well as numerous enhancements to the Report Wizard. Developers can now accelerate report creation using built-in sample templates, streamline layout configuration with advanced page setup options, and integrate data visualizations more efficiently by directly configuring tables, tablixes, and charts within the wizard. Additionally, customizable color schemes ensure consistency across reports, allowing for a more polished and professional presentation. These improvements simplify the reporting workflow, reduce development time, and provide greater flexibility for building dynamic, data-driven reports.
